Subject: [PATCH] DMA: OMAP: Remove extra looping from omap_request_dma

* Scott Ellis <scott@jumpnowtek.com> [110629 20:58]:
> Break from dma channel search when a free one is found.
Care to describe how the current code is not finding a
free channel currently?
Tony
> Signed-off-by: Scott Ellis <scott@jumpnowtek.com>
> ---
> arch/arm/plat-omap/dma.c | 5 ++---
> 1 files changed, 2 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)
>
> diff --git a/arch/arm/plat-omap/dma.c b/arch/arm/plat-omap/dma.c
> index c22217c..3d36fcf 100644
> --- a/arch/arm/plat-omap/dma.c
> +++ b/arch/arm/plat-omap/dma.c
> @@ -678,10 +678,9 @@ int omap_request_dma(int dev_id, const char *dev_name,
>
> spin_lock_irqsave(&dma_chan_lock, flags);
> for (ch = 0; ch < dma_chan_count; ch++) {
> - if (free_ch == -1 && dma_chan[ch].dev_id == -1) {
> + if (dma_chan[ch].dev_id == -1) {
> free_ch = ch;
> - if (dev_id == 0)
> - break;
> + break;
> }
> }
> if (free_ch == -1) {
>
